Knocks

Standing Stone / Menhir

Fieldnotes

Visible on the rise to the west of the road between the circles of Knocks N and Knocks S is this leaning pillar; 1.25m high* and intermittently pocked, as if by wormholes, on its flat top surface. Its longer axis is oriented NE-SW. The 1st Edition OS Map indicates an accompanying stone, most likely a paired continuation of the orientation.

*Archaeological Inventory of Cork, 1992; No.427, 61
